The situation

The JD Group (Pty) Limited is a retail group with over 1100 sites across 11 brands, with more than 8000 desktop and notebook computers used by staff to provide sales and financial services.

The JD Group’s requirement was to improve group-wide security via the roll-out of Active Directory, and to use Systems Management Server 2003 to manage assets and software deployment. The company envisaged that effective use of Active Directory with Group policy management, working in tandem with identity management services, would enable IT operations to manage the 8000 devices in a much more streamlined manner.

The initial design of Active Directory required the rollout of domain controllers to every store. This proved problematic as the solution was highly network intensive. In addition, during this phase of the project, Systems Management Server was also rolled out using Systems Mangement Server 2003 Service Pack 1. In order to realise the benefits the team at JD Group worked with Microsoft Premier Support Services to re-evaluate the initial design and implementation.

The solution

The JD Group chose Microsoft Systems Management Server 2003 as its preferred solution to manage and maintain its software distribution and hardware inventory across its stores, which work on Windows Server 2003 R2 and Windows Vista Business desktops. “The manageability solution required a complex design as it needed to be interoperable with various third party applications within the JD Group environment,” says Kirtal Lalla, technical account manager from Microsoft Premier Support Services.

“The deployment of the solution was countrywide, and had to be quick in order to avoid any impact on trading at the stores. We had to replace legacy systems with new software and hardware within tight deadlines as described by the commitment that Microsoft had made when the JD Group chose our solution,” he says.

Once the initial deployment was complete, the Microsoft Premier Support Services team monitored it closely to track its growth as more and more transactions took place.

“We realised as the system grew, with more information being added daily, that the system we’d created was slowing down operations rather than making them more efficient,” says Kirtal.

“We acted quickly and brought in the support of Microsoft’s Premier Field Engineering Services, a specialised task force of engineers who reviewed the system in close consultation with The JD Group’s specialist Systems Management Server 2003 team. The team worked day and night, systematically analysing the manageability solution we’d installed, and its peripherals. They suggested changes to the environment, the hardware and the software, and once they were done, we’d achieved an agile, dynamic solution for our client, that surpassed his expectations.”

The results

All 8000 computers, 175 central servers and 42 domains in the JDG Group are now controlled from one central department, staffed by 32 people, five of whom oversee the System Management Server.

“This particular project cost R3.2million to implement. Payback for the project is twofold. Firstly the implementation has yielded a return of more than R400 000 per annum in support costs and secondly but more importantly, it has set up the JD infrastructure to easily enable the roll out of new software in the future,” says Gerrie.
